Dust off those snow shoes and ready the sledges - it looks like the Big Freeze is back.
Snow began falling near the Observer's offices in Battle Road earlier this morning and has continued steadily ever since.

It has yet to settle, but weather experts are predicting a return of the blizzard like conditions which 1066 Country experiences last month.

The bad weather is set to peak tomorrow and Wednesday.
